TI MSP430BQ1010 Receiver-Side Communication ICs

Texas Instruments MSP430BQ1010 receiver-side communication and power monitoring ICs for wireless power are advanced fixed-function devices that form the control and communications unit on the receiver side for wireless power transfer in portable applications. TI MSP430BQ1010 receiver-side communication and power monitoring ICs are the control and communications unit that comprises the digital logic part of the receiver. The TI MSP430BQ1010 executes the relevant power-control algorithms and protocols, monitors various voltage and current levels, and provides feedback to the transmitter via the communications modulator. These TI communication and power monitoring ICs are specifically configured and pre-programmed to be fully compliant with Wireless Power Consortium (WPC) standards. The WPC has developed a standard for wireless charging technology to ensure interoperability between various primary and receiver devices. The TI MSP430BQ1010 is designed for use in low-power (<5W) portable devices powered by Li-Ion batteries.

Features
  • Enables Wireless Power Solution
  • Communication and Voltage/Current Monitoring
  • WPC-Compliant Communication Protocol
  • Unique Device ID
  • Optional Battery Power Transfer Termination
  • Fixed-Function Device – No Software Development Required
  • 5-mm × 5-mm × 0.75-mm 32-Pin RTV (QFN) Package
Applications
  • Low-Power (<5 W) Portable Devices Powered by Lithium-Ion Batteries:
    • Cell Phones, Smart Phones
    • Headsets
    • PDAs
    • Portable Media Players
    • Other Hand-Held Devices
